This website is great about Eldest being a movie.. it's points out some differences as to why it would be hard to make it into a movie after the disaster Eragorn came out. For example:
Key characters such as Katrina, the Twins, and Elva, were edited out of the theatrical release of Eragon movie, while, the characters of Solembum and Angela, for some part, and Jeod along with Orik were omitted entirely, without these characters, it would be difficult to make an adaption of Eldest that would follow the book's plot.

Orik was left out of the moive, the only main dwarf in the Eragon movie was Hrothgar, the dwarf king. The film leaves Orik out and gives Hrothgar all his scenes.

One of my everlasting quarrels with Paolini's writing though is that he does a lot of the "TELL" and only some of the "SHOW." There were whole parts in all three of the books that I thought could have diverged into their own books. We could have been looking at a NARNIA situation here, with lots of individual thoughts and books. Instead, Paolini is jamming all his thoughts into 1000 or so pages a piece, only stopping here or there to show us the action. At this stage, though, there's no going back. The final book, I'm fairly certain, will be long and filled with more of the same.
My only hope is that Paolini's writing continues to improve as he creates this end piece, and his next series will be slightly less clumsy since he has spent so much time honing his craft.
